It began Oct. 15 at the 10th Anniversary Celebration for City Place. Presented by Zapolski Real Estate Company, the event took place at 501 Washington St., right across from the Durham Athletic Park.
What used to be a training facility for Durham's Fire Department is now home to the real estate company along with other businesses. Ten years ago the area was renovated and opened for business, and now the site is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
The gathering brought out members of the community and current tenants to celebrate the milestone.
Todd Zapolski, managing partner with the company, gave me a brief overview of how the project began, while he graciously served as host for the evening.
In addition to mingling, meeting and munching on hors d' oeuvres, many people used the opportunity to catch up with each other.
Jason Boner and Robert Hubbard, with Reverb Nation, are current tenants in City Place. Reverb Nation is a Web-based company that focuses on independent musicians and allows them to get more exposure for their work.
